Setting the ID number
When the UV-15 is used in conjunction with the Interface Unit UV-22, an
ID number for the UV-15 must be set fi rst.
To set the ID number, the keys on the operational panel of the respective
UV-15 unit must be used.
The default setting for the ID number is No. 1. Be sure to change the setting
when there is more than one unit. The setting range is No. 1 to No. 16.
The ID number is used to identify the unit for communication. If there is
more than one unit in the same system with the same ID number, correct
communication will not be possible.
See illustration below
1. When you press the INPUT key on the operation panel of the UV-15
three times in succession, the ID number starts to fl ash.
2. Use the RANGE keys to set the number. When the setting is complete,
press the MEAS key to return to the measurement screen.
Make the setting for each unit individually, so that each unit has a unique
ID number.
Note
When a TEDS sensor is connected and the FRONT
CCLD TEDS setting is selected, pressing the INPUT
key will automatically set the sensitivity. The ID
number setup screen then appears.
